Australia in charge despite Tendulkar record

7:59 am on 11 October 2010

Australia have taken control of their second cricket Test against India in Bangalore, thanks to a dogged century by Marcus North and a good start by their pace bowlers.

North's career-best 128 was the cornerstone of the Australian first innings which folded for 478 at tea on day two, and India finished the day on 128 for two, with Sachin Tendulkar unbeaten on 44 having passed the 14,000 run milestone in Test cricket.
